Onam is a major festival celebrated in Kerala.

Its biggest feast is called Sadya, which means banquet in Malayalam.

Sadya is a vegetarian meal served on a banana leaf.

Many different foods are placed on the leaf in a special order.

The dishes include chips, pickles, vegetables, curries, lentils, and rice.

They offer many tastes, such as sweet, sour, spicy, and tangy.

Rice is eaten with several of the curries and side dishes.

Sweet desserts called Payasam are served near the end.

The meal represents togetherness, abundance, and Kerala’s food traditions.

Key facts

Festival
Onam 2026, with Thiruvonam on August 26
Cuisine
Kerala Sadya, a grand vegetarian banquet
Serving surface
A fresh banana leaf
Typical scale
Often more than 25 distinct dishes
Serving direction
From the upper left to the lower right of the leaf
Main staple
Red matta rice
Dessert timing
Payasam is served toward the end
